Mowing should be a regular practice, but it's crucial to avoid cutting the grass too short, as it can stress the grass and make it more susceptible to pests and diseases. The best time to mow your lawn in Kathryn, ND, is during the cooler morning or evening hours, avoiding the intense afternoon heat.

Fertilizing is essential to provide the necessary nutrients for your grass. In Kathryn, considering the local soil type, which is mainly rich loam, twice-a-year fertilizing should suffice. The best times to fertilize are during the spring and fall when the grass is in its active growth phase.

Watering is another critical lawn care task. The watering schedule should be adjusted according to the season and the amount of rainfall. On average, your lawn needs 1 to 1.5 inches of water per week. Overwatering can lead to thatch buildup and lawn disease, so it's crucial to strike a balance.

Seeding should ideally be done in the early fall when the conditions are optimal for seed germination. This is also a great time for aerating and dethatching your lawn. Aeration helps to break up compacted soil, allowing water, nutrients, and air to reach the grass roots more efficiently. Dethatching removes the layer of dead grass and debris that can build up on the surface of the soil, promoting better water and nutrient absorption.
